  • Well, Kirby was always suposed to be pink, but another creator imagined him to be yellow. Because of the confusion, and since the game was for GB so there were only shades of grey, Nintendo of America made Kirby white on the commercial, box art... Even though, on the Japanese box art, he was pink.
